Uses of Valproic Acid tablet :
Valproic acid belongs to a group of medicines called as anticonvulsants. It is used to cure various types of seizure disorders. this medication can be used together with other seizure medicines. This drug works by restoring the balance of certain natural substances like neurotransmitters in the brain. The medication dose is based on medical condition, age, weight, and response to treatment. It is advisable to take this medication on regular basis to get the maximum benefit from it. Use it daily at same time daily to keep the amount of medication in your blood consistent

Valproic Acid tablets
Valproic acid is a medication used to treat various medical conditions, primarily as an anticonvulsant and mood stabilizer. It is available in tablet form, as well as in other forms like capsules, liquid solutions, and extended-release tablets. Valproic acid is prescribed for the following conditions:
Epilepsy: Valproic acid is often used to control seizures in people with epilepsy, including complex partial seizures, absence seizures, and generalized tonic-clonic seizures.

Migraine Headaches: Valproic acid may be prescribed to prevent migraine headaches in some individuals.
The dosage and duration of treatment with valproic acid tablets depend on the specific medical condition being treated and the individual patient’s needs. It’s important to follow your doctor’s instructions carefully when taking this medication, as it may have side effects and interactions with other medications.
Common side effects of valproic acid can include dizziness, drowsiness, nausea, vomiting, and changes in weight. Some people may experience more serious side effects, and your doctor will monitor you closely while you are taking the medication.
It’s important to discuss the potential benefits and risks of valproic acid with your healthcare provider and to inform them about any other medications or medical conditions you have, as this can affect the suitability and dosing of valproic acid. Always take medications as prescribed by your healthcare professional to ensure safety and effectiveness.

Valproic acid is a medication commonly used to treat various medical conditions, primarily seizure disorders like epilepsy. It is available in tablet form, among other forms, and is often prescribed under brand names like Depakote, Depakene, and Stavzor.
Here are some key points about valproic acid tablets:
Purpose: Valproic acid is primarily prescribed to manage and prevent seizures, especially in individuals with epilepsy.
Mechanism of Action: Valproic acid works by increasing the levels of a neurotransmitter called g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A) in the brain, which has a calming effect and can help reduce abnormal electrical activity that leads to seizures.
Dosage: The dosage of valproic acid can vary depending on the patient’s condition, age, and other factors. It is crucial to follow your healthcare provider’s instructions carefully.
Side Effects: Common side effects of valproic acid tablets may include drowsiness, dizziness, weight gain, nausea, and hair loss. More serious side effects, though less common, can occur, and it’s essential to be aware of them and report any unusual symptoms to your healthcare provider.
Precautions: Valproic acid is not suitable for everyone, and your doctor will consider your medical history and current medications when prescribing it. Pregnant women and individuals with certain liver conditions may need to avoid or use it with caution.
Monitoring: Regular blood tests may be necessary to monitor the levels of valproic acid in your system and to check for any potential side effects, particularly liver function.
Interactions: Valproic acid may interact with other medications, so it’s essential to inform your doctor of all the drugs and supplements you are taking.
Patient Education: It’s important to understand the medication’s proper use, potential side effects, and what to do in case of missed doses. Additionally, follow your healthcare provider’s guidance on lifestyle and dietary considerations while taking valproic acid.
Discontinuation: Do not stop taking valproic acid suddenly, as this can lead to increased risk of seizures. If you and your doctor decide to discontinue the medication, it should be done gradually and under medical supervision.
Always consult your healthcare provider for personalized information and guidance on using valproic acid tablets. This information serves as a general overview and should not replace professional medical advice.
